What is a House and Land Package in Whitlam for First Home Buyers?
A House and Land Package in Whitlam is a combined deal where you purchase the land and the home design together.
Instead of:
Buying land first
Then searching for builders
Then managing construction separately
You get a streamlined solution where everything is planned together.
What’s typically included?
Land block in Whitlam
Pre-designed or semi-custom home
Construction cost
Basic inclusions
This makes the process easier, especially if you are new to property buying.

How Does a House and Land Package Work?
This is one of the most searched questions and something you should understand clearly.
Step-by-step process:
Choose your land block
Select a home design
Sign two contracts (land + construction)
Get approvals
Construction begins

What Are the Hidden Costs in House and Land Packages in Whitlam?
Even though packages are marketed as all inclusive there are often additional costs.
Common hidden costs:
Site preparation
Landscaping
Upgraded fittings
Driveways and fencing
Utility connections
These costs can add up quickly if not discussed upfront.
